Elizabeth "Betsey" Rood Connor 1805–1869 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 23 Apr 1805

Birth Location: Corinth, Orange, Vermont, USA

Death Date: 28 Jul 1869

Death Location: Jericho, Chittenden, Vermont, USA

Father: John Conner

Mother: Abigail Derrah

Spouse(s): Samuel Conner

Children(s): Ellen Connors

The story of Elizabeth "Betsey" Rood Connor began in 1805 in Corinth, Orange, Vermont, USA. Elizabeth "Betsey" Rood Connor married Samuel Conner, and had children including Ellen E Connors. Elizabeth "Betsey" Rood Connor passed away in 1869 in Jericho, Chittenden, Vermont, USA.
